读单元格

from openpyxl import load_workbook
wb = load_workbook("files/p1.xlsx")
sheet = wb.worksheets[0]
# 获取第几行第几列
cell = sheet.cell(1,1)
# 获取值
print(cell.value)
# 获取样式
print(cell.style)
# 获取字体
print(cell.font)
# 获取排列情况
print(cell.alignment)
# 获取某个单元格
c1 = sheet["A2"]
print(c1.value)
# 获取第一行所有单元格的内容
for cell in sheet[1]:
print(cell.value)
# 获取所有行的数据
for row in sheet.rows:
print(row[0].value,row[1].value)
# 获取所有列的数据
for col in sheet.columns:
print(col[1].value)

 

 

 

posted @ 2020-12-29 22:23  干it的小张  阅读(111)  评论(0编辑  收藏  举报